JS(JQuery)操作Array的相关方法介绍
2014-02-11 00:00
881 查看
1:split 函数将字符串按某个字符分割,将分割后的结果存入字符串数组中
2:substr 函数切割目标字符串
3:push 方法向Array中添加一条记录
4:pop 方法从Array的栈中弹出最上面的那条记录
5:splice 方法从Array中删除指定的某条或者多条记录
function SplitUsersInformation(users) { var usersArray = users.split(';'); return usersArray; }
2:substr 函数切割目标字符串
currentStr = currentStr .substr(0, currentStr.length - 2);
3:push 方法向Array中添加一条记录
var totalUsers = new Array(); function PushItem(name, departmemt) { var currentUser = new Object(); currentUser.UserName = name; currentUser.Department = departmemt; totalUsers.push(currentUser); }
4:pop 方法从Array的栈中弹出最上面的那条记录
var totalUsers = new Array(); var user1 = new Object(); user1.UserName = "haha"; user1.Department = "hahahaha"; var user2 = new Object(); user2.UserName = "lolo"; user2.Department = "lolololo"; totalUsers.push(user1); totalUsers.push(user2); totalUsers.pop(); //totalUsers中会剩下user1,因为user2在栈的最上方,被弹出
5:splice 方法从Array中删除指定的某条或者多条记录
var totalUsers = new Array(); totalUsers.push(...); function SpliceItem(name) { for (var i = 0; i < totalUsers.length; i++) { if (totalUsers[i].UserName == name) { totalUsers.splice(i, 1) } } }
相关文章推荐
- jQuery实现div浮动层跟随页面滚动效果
- jquery绑定事件不生效的解决方法
- 用HTML5 & jQuery创建一个简单的自动填充(autocomplete)
- jQuery制作瀑布流(转)
- jquery 中的 this 和 $(this)
- jquery 缓冲加载图片插件 jquery.lazyload
- jQuery实用的语法总结
- jquery的each()详细介绍--转
- jquery插件编写
- 8款迷人的jQuery/CSS3 3D应用插件
- 2013年度最佳 jQuery 插件集合(1) - 前端编程 - IT工作生活这点事。Just Su
- 2013年度最佳 jQuery 插件集合(1) - 前端编程 - IT工作生活这点事。Just Su
- jquery getJSON
- Ext.onReady jQuery(document).ready(function() 哪个先执行
- JQUERY---cookie插件用法
- ExtJS学习笔记之一-------ExtJs与jQuery的比较
- jQuery 遍历
- jQuery学习之过滤选择器
- 可编辑的表格:jQuery+PHP实现实时编辑表格字段内容
- jQuery如何设置自增自减值